Tennis Teams Learn Seeding for America East Championship

CAMBRIDGE, Mass. – The University of Hartford men's tennis team will enter the 2012 America East Championship as the No. 5 seed while the women's squad will play as the No. 6 seed as announced by the conference office Wednesday. The championship is scheduled for April 27-29 at the USTA National Tennis Center in Flushing, N.Y.

The Hawk men open play with a quarterfinal matchup against the fourth-seeded Boston University Terriers. The opening match is set for Friday, April 27 at 2 p.m. The winner will play top-seeded Binghamton in Saturday's semifinal round.

Hartford and Boston University met April 14 in West Hartford, Conn. The Terriers took the match, 6-1. Senior Aneil Bhalla picked up a win at No. 2 singles, 6-3, 6-4, over Jesse Frieder to earn a point for the Hawks.

As the No. 6 seed, the Hawk women play No. 3 Binghamton in the quarterfinals at 11 a.m. on Friday morning. The winner will advance to take on No. 2 UMBC Saturday at 10 a.m. The losing team will play in a consolation match against the losing team from the other quarterfinal. The consolation match is scheduled for 11:30 a.m. Saturday.

The Hawks and Bearcats played last Saturday at Stony Brook with the Bearcats securing a 7-0 victory.
